Showing posts with label Mountling. Show all posts
Showing posts with label Mountling. Show all posts

Friday, 1 July 2022

Moulting in cockroach

 


In order to grow, cockroaches like many other arthropods shed their old skin. This moulting process helps the insects to grow. This photograph was taken in Shantinagar, Singtam by Arpan Pradhan.